Wurth WE-CMB XS, M and XL Series Common Mode Chokes
From Wurth Elektronik, the WE-CMB series of common modes chokes are a compact solution delivering high suppression of asymmetrical interferences, even at low frequency ranges. WE-CMB series common mode chokes offer the highest possible current for their ultra compact size. WE-CMB common mode chokes feature broadband screening due to the anti-capacitance coiling technique that has been incorporated into the design.
